Trucking accidents are more complicated than auto accidents and it's often not easy to determine who is responsible for your injuries. Your lawyer will review the evidence and determine which people are liable for your losses. This includes the truck driver and the company that owns and manages the truck, the cargo shipper, as well as the maintenance companies. In certain instances, it could be necessary for the incident to be examined further to discover hidden causes like a manufacturing defects or poor repair.
It is crucial to find an attorney quickly if you have been injured in an accident involving a truck. You have only three years to file a claim in NYC and it's crucial to begin building your case right away. The top truck accident lawyers will work with you to gather the information necessary to prove a case, such as medical records, contact details for witnesses, and photographs of the accident scene. They will also gather evidence like invoices and receipts from weigh stations and toll booths, food and gas station receipts and other documents to establish the timeframe that led up to the truck accident.
A NYC truck accident attorney can identify any mechanical issues which led to the crash. This can include anything from blown-out tires to brake failures and electrical issues. Trucking companies are required by law to service and inspect their vehicles, so when these issues arise caused by maintenance, repair or servicing errors the trucking company may be liable.

Since truck accidents are generally more complex than car accidents, they can be involving multiple parties and various possible sources and liability.
If the truck driver was a negligent driver, or violated a law and resulted in an accident, the driver may be held responsible for the losses you suffered. Truck drivers must be licensed and undergo regular drug tests and follow strict safety regulations. If they were at work when the accident happened, their employer and the business that loaded the truck could be held accountable.
Furthermore, trucking companies are accountable for the maintenance and upkeep of their vehicles. The trucking company is likely to be held responsible if there is a technical issue, such as brake failure caused the accident. If they contracted an outside company to take care of maintenance on the truck and that third party was negligent, they can be held accountable as well.
An attorney for truck accidents can examine the evidence to determine who is accountable for the accident. They will examine the trucking company, the driver and any third parties who might be responsible for the accident. They will also determine what damages you can seek to recover, including economic compensation for hospitalization, medical expenses and surgical procedures as well as non-economic compensation for pain and suffering.
